Two more cases of monkeypox reported from Punjab – SUCH TV

Monkeypox continued to spread its tentacles in Faisalabad as two more suspected cases of the disease were reported on Wednesday.

According to details, two new patients were admitted to the isolation ward of Allied Hospital in Faisalabad.

Doctors said that samples of both patients had been sent to a laboratory and their results were awaited.

Two people have so far tested positive for the disease during the current year.

On Tuesday, two new cases of monkeypox were confirmed at Lahore’s Mayo Hospital.

According to the hospital officials, a 28-year-old man identified as Sajid and a 35-year-old woman named Rubina tested positive for monkeypox.

The threat of monkeypox has become more serious as the number of patients continues to rise in Lahore, raising concerns over preparedness and preventive measures.

With these latest cases, the total number of monkeypox patients reported in Lahore has reached 16 over the past two months.

Health experts warn that the steady increase in cases highlights gaps in disease control measures.

Despite the growing number of patients, no concrete steps have yet been taken to effectively prevent the spread of the virus.

Sources revealed that the health department has failed to establish proper quarantine wards for monkeypox patients at government hospitals.

The absence of dedicated isolation facilities has added to public concern about the risk of further transmission.

The rising cases and lack of adequate quarantine arrangements have prompted calls for immediate action from health authorities to strengthen surveillance, isolation, and treatment facilities before the situation worsens.
